Wedding Photos

I think most of us bring a camera to a wedding even if we are not the photographer. The problem is, the photos always end up with heads of the people sitting in front of you in it. Yes, they are a part of the big day, but you don't necessarily want them in the photos. Well, I went to a friends wedding a couple weeks ago and I was not the photographer. I was happy to be a part of the many heads in the audience, so I could enjoy the day with them. But I still have to take photos........





I love to take photos of the set up before the Bride and Groom walk down the aisle. There are no heads and I can walk around and take photos without upsetting the photographer.






Notice, in this photo I accidentally had my focus on the background instead of the candles. But I think it adds some interest to the photo. 






This photo I didn't mind the audience in the photo. It tells the story of what is happening. Here the flower girl is walking down and everyone is watching her do her very important job for this big day.







Here is another photo of the flower girl. I took this one from my seat by zooming way in. I did have to crop out some heads. 







This little cutey just deserved to have her photo taken. 








And of course the Bride. There were so many more photos I wanted to take and did take, but these are just a few. 
Also, when I go to a wedding, I try not to bring my big camera and all its gadgets. I have a smaller one that fits in my purse and makes me appear a part of the crowd. Again, this is to keep the photographer on duty happy. It is always nice to ask permission to take photos if you want to get more photos of the reception and dance. You don't want to step on any toes. HeHe.....ok that was bad!
